چکیده مقاله:
Nowadays, it is difficult to find a more complicated inflammatory disease of the abdominal organs in its pathogenesis than acute pancreatitis (AP). The application of antimediatory drugs and antimetabolites is the most promising direction in the correction of inflammatory pathological processes. The study of possible applications of a new group of drugs (monoclonal antibodies) that may trigger inflammation is also of great interest. The present study aimed to study the effect of infliximab on the lethality, volume, and nature of pancreatic lesions in severe necrotizing ductal pancreatic necrosis. The study was conducted on female Wistar rats (n=۳۰) of similar age in the weight range of ۲۰۰-۲۵۰g. All manipulations were performed under general anesthesia by intraperitoneal injection of zoletil at a dose of ۶۰ mg/kg, as well as chloral hydrate at a dose of ۱۲۵ mg/kg. Model of severe acute necrotizing pancreatitis was performed through the injection of ۰.۵ ml of a buffer solution containing a bile acid salt-sodium taurocholate introductory. The animals were divided into the following groups: Group A (n=۶): normal values; Group B (n=۶): the mortality study was conducted in acute destructive pancreatitis in a period of ۲۴ h; Group C (n=۶): the simulation of acute severe necrotic pancreatitis was performed in this group along with the study of the volume of pancreatic lesions for a period of ۶ h from the moment of modeling; Group D (n=۶): in this group, the effect of infliximab (at a dose of ۶۰ mkg/kg) was studied on mortality in severe destructive pancreatitis for a period of ۲۴ h from the moment of modeling; Group E (n=۶): in this group, the effect of infliximab (at a dose of ۱۲۰ mkg/kg) was studied on the volume of pancreatic lesions in severe destructive pancreatitis for a period of ۶ h from the moment of modeling. During the assessment of pancreatic damage, the mean±SD volume of pancreatic lesions was determined to be ۳۴.۸%±۱.۲% in a period of ۶ h after modeling. Assessment of pancreatic damage in group E and the protective effect of infliximab at a dose of ۶۰ mg/kg showed that the total volume of the necrotic pancreatic lesion was determined to be ۲۱.۳%±۱.۴% after a period of ۶ h from the moment of AP modeling. In the course of this study, it was revealed that the application of infliximab at a dose of ۶۰ mcg/kg led to a pronounced positive effect on the pancreatic lesion, manifested by up to ۵۰% decrease in mortality for one day in group D. Infliximab had a definite protective effect in AP, decreasing the volume of the injury, as well as the mortality rate by half for ۲۴ h. Therapy with anti-tumor necrosis factor with infliximab could significantly reduce the volume of pancreatic lesions in severe forms of pancreatic necrosis, which contributed to a pronounced decrease in mortality for ۱ day from the moment of pathology reproduction.
